Banking today is widespread and an important part of the exchange of good‚ services and wealth in most economies. However the key activities of banks have changed very little during history. They act as financial intermediaries: “acting as a repository for the savings of those who have surplus funds and as a source of funds for those who want to borrow” (New Zealand Bankers ’

information. I should never share someone’s personal or sensitive information with any other person. Equal opportunity legislation: This legislation protects people from being discriminated against. It covers a wide range of discriminatory subjects. Some key examples are as follows: Gender; Sexual Orientation; Disability; Race; Marital Status; Religion and Age.
